- Turquoise Sonority -
Oil on Canvas 75 x 93 cm.
The painting does not represent a space; it allows one to emerge. Each form appears at the very moment of its transformation, as if color had abandoned all stability to become an event. Blues, crossed by violets and subtle golden resonances, expand an atmosphere in which light does not illuminate objects but arises from the dialogue between layers of oil paint. Curved lines do not define figures; they trace trajectories, movements, and breaths of a material that never comes to rest. The composition proposes a balance that remains deliberately provisional, where each fragment finds meaning through its relationship with the others. The canvas preserves the memory of gesture and layered glazes, becoming a surface where time remains visible and movement continues beyond the viewer's gaze
